Apparently this happend to more users, but I can't find a solution yet.
Two proxmox servers, lvm storage on a qnap iscsi target. After a powerloss the iscsi mounts, but the volume group cannot be accessed. Bit of a problem: several images are on the target.
I have read and tried every solution post: no succes.
Volumegroup is called pve-qnap
pvesm list -a says:
pmox1:~# pvesm list -a
local:101/mail3-live.raw 101 raw 20971520
local:107/vm-107-disk-1.raw 107 raw 524288
qnap-target:0.0.0.scsi-360014057eb4a1b8d0ca0d4012d842bd7 0 raw 1916796927
Volume group "pve-qnap" not found
command '/sbin/vgchange -aly pve-qnap' failed with exit code 5
Any help is appreciated..
